Understanding Data Storage Units: From Bits to Gigabytes
At the most fundamental level, data is represented as a series of bits, which are binary digits (0 or 1). Eight bits together form a byte, the basic unit of data storage. To handle larger amounts of data, we use prefixes derived from the metric system:
- Kilobyte (KB): 1024 bytes (approximately 1000 bytes)
- Megabyte (MB): 1024 kilobytes (approximately 1 million bytes)
- Gigabyte (GB): 1024 megabytes (approximately 1 billion bytes)
- Terabyte (TB): 1024 gigabytes (approximately 1 trillion bytes)
- Petabyte (PB): 1024 terabytes (approximately 1 quadrillion bytes)
And so on, the system continues to represent increasingly larger quantities of data. The use of 1024 (2<sup>10</sup>) rather than 1000 is due to the binary nature of computing.
16GB in Different Contexts: RAM vs. Storage
The meaning of "16GB" can vary depending on the context. The most common scenarios are:
-
RAM (Random Access Memory): This is the computer's short-term memory, used to hold data and instructions that the CPU needs to access quickly. 16GB of RAM means the computer can access 16 billion bytes of data directly and simultaneously. More RAM usually translates to smoother multitasking and better performance, especially for demanding applications like video editing or gaming. Insufficient RAM leads to slower performance and potential crashes.
-
Storage (Hard Drive, SSD, Flash Drive): This refers to long-term data storage. A 16GB hard drive, SSD, or flash drive can store 16 billion bytes of data persistently, even when the device is powered off. This space can be used to store files, programs, operating systems, and other data. Unlike RAM, the speed at which data is accessed from storage is generally slower.
-
Cloud Storage: Cloud storage providers offer storage space on their servers. A 16GB cloud storage plan allows you to store up to 16 billion bytes of data on their servers, accessible from various devices. This offers convenience and accessibility, but depends on a reliable internet connection.
The difference between RAM and storage is crucial. RAM is volatile—data is lost when the power is off—while storage is non-volatile, preserving data even without power. This distinction directly affects how much data you can work with at once versus how much data you can permanently save.
Factors Affecting Perceived Storage Space: File Systems and Formatting
Even with a 16GB drive, the actual usable space might be slightly less than advertised. This is due to several factors:
-
File System Overhead: The file system (e.g., NTFS, FAT32, ext4) used to organize files on the storage device requires some space for its own metadata. This reduces the amount of space available for user data.
-
Formatting: Formatting a storage device prepares it for use, creating the file system and other necessary structures. This process also consumes a small amount of storage space.
-
Pre-installed Software: Some devices come with pre-installed software or operating system files that consume space on the storage device.
These factors combine to create a discrepancy between the advertised capacity and the actual usable space. The difference is usually small, but can be noticeable on smaller storage devices like 16GB flash drives.
16GB in the Context of Different Devices and Applications
The significance of 16GB differs greatly depending on its use:
-
Smartphones: 16GB of internal storage on a smartphone is generally considered insufficient for most users in 2024. This limited space quickly fills up with apps, photos, videos, and other files. Many apps themselves require significant space. Users with 16GB smartphones often have to meticulously manage storage, deleting files frequently to keep their devices running smoothly.
-
Tablets: Similar to smartphones, 16GB on a tablet provides limited storage. While larger screens can consume more memory for displaying images, the storage constraint remains problematic.
-
Laptops and Desktops: While 16GB of RAM is still common in some budget laptops, it may be insufficient for demanding tasks. However, 16GB of storage on a laptop or desktop is extremely rare and would be impractical for anything beyond a very basic operating system installation.
-
USB Flash Drives: A 16GB flash drive is a convenient portable storage option for transferring files between devices. This is a useful capacity for documents, smaller images, and other types of data, but may be insufficient for storing large video files or entire software installations.
